問題タブ [any]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
3 に答える
7113 参照

regex - Perl、パターンの後の任意の一致文字列

特定のパターンの後に文字列が存在するかどうかを照合しようとしています。パターンは「パターン」「間にあるもの」「[後]」です。大文字小文字を区別しません。

例えば

だから私が得たい結果は、

「柄」で始まり「【後】」で終わる、間に挟まれたものでも構いません。

[ ] の区切りを組み込むのに苦労しています & 文字列が一緒に存在する場合。

私は試しました、私が得た最も近いものは最終的に一致します

ただし、「[after]」の後に数字や文字を保持しないため、3番目または4番目のパターンは必要ありません。

ありがとう

0 投票する
5 に答える
42257 参照

entity-framework - Linq To Entities - Any VS First VS Exists

Entity Framework を使用しており、name = "xyz" の製品が存在するかどうかを確認する必要があります ...

Any()、Exists()、または First() を使用できると思います。

このような状況に最適なオプションはどれですか? どれが最高のパフォーマンスを持っていますか?

ありがとうございました、

ミゲル

0 投票する
2 に答える
11475 参照

c - 任意の型の (1 つの) 引数を受け入れる C 関数の書き方

C でリスト用の単純なライブラリを実装していますが、find関数の記述に問題があります。

私の関数は、検索する任意のタイプの引数を 受け入れたいと思います:find(my_list, 3)find(my_list, my_int_var_to_find). 私はすでにリストの要素のタイプに関する情報を持っています

今のところ、これに対処する方法がいくつか見つかりました。

  • さまざまなタイプのサフィックスを持つさまざまな関数: int findi(void* list, int i), int findd(void* list, double d)- しかし、私はこのアプローチが好きではありません.

  • ユニオンを使用:

    any_typeしかし、この方法では、ユーザーにユニオンについて知ってもらい、 find. それは避けたいと思います。

  • 可変引数関数を使用: int find(void* list, ...). 私はこのアプローチが好きです。ただ、引数の数に制限がないのが気になります。ユーザーは自由に書くことint x = find(list, 1, 2.0, 'c')ができますが、それが何を意味するのかはわかりません。

この質問への回答も見ました: C : 1 つの関数引数に対して異なる構造を送信しますが、非ポインター引数を受け入れたいため、無関係です。

この関数を処理する適切な方法は何ですか?

0 投票する
1 に答える
255 参照

xml - XMLスキーマ:xs:any processcontent = "skip"ですが、それでもエラーが返されます

HTML形式を埋め込みたかったので、

ただし、XMLファイル内(boobieタグ内)にliタグ(HTMLのドットポイント要素)を配置すると、予期しないエラーが発生します。

これの何が問題になっていますか?XMlファイル内にhtmlタグを配置する唯一の方法はCDATAを使用することですか?

0 投票する
1 に答える
154 参照

dynamic - div 内に作成された動的要素をクリックする必要があります

div 内で動的に作成された要素の ID を取得する必要があります。クリックしてIDを取得する方法を探しています。例:

要素は、画像、リンク、ボタンなどにすることができます...クリックを動的にバインドし、クリックされたときにIDを取得する必要があります。

append を使用してサブ要素を div に追加します。

要素は正しく表示されますが、ID を取得できません。

とにかくそれを取得することはありますか?

jsfiddle での例: http://jsfiddle.net/StTvn

0 投票する
2 に答える
835 参照

nhibernate - NHibernateエンティティが更新されていません

変更によって既存のエンティティの更新ステートメントが生成されない原因は何ですか?エンティティのステータス列挙型を更新するコマンドがあります。ActiveからDeletedに変更します。同じコマンドを(一般的に)使用して、他のエンティティのステータスビットを問題なく更新します。問題のエンティティの単一の文字列を他に何も変更せずに更新でき、更新プロセスは正常に行われます。NHProfでこのすべてが下がっているのを見ることができます...

私の質問は次のとおりだと思います。

  • 列挙値(および他に何も...または他のもの)が変更されたときにNHibernateがエンティティを更新しない原因は何ですか?
  • このような問題を追跡するための最良の方法は何ですか?

ご協力いただきありがとうございます!

手掛かり。基本タイプのプロパティは次のとおりです。

セッターを公開して直接割り当てると、NHibernateはそれをうまくピックアップします。保護されている場合は、エンティティのメソッドを呼び出し、そこでステータスを更新します。それは何か手がかりを提供しますか?

0 投票する
0 に答える
166 参照

linq - Anyおよびsql_variantsを使用したlinq

sql_variantsに問題があります

2つのテーブルとDTOがあります

私はtbale1からすべてを選択するのが好きで、table2のテーブル1のIDに値が入力されている場合は、そこから値を取得するのが好きです。これは文字列(または文字列の前にある「wert」列の少なくとも1つ)でうまく機能します。ただし、両方の「wert」列がsql_variantsの場合、厄介な出力が得られます。

グリッド内のテキストとして、コンテンツを表示します。

ここにいくつかのサンプルコードがあります

その「AS[値]」は「奇妙」に見えます

このクエリがsql_variantsで機能しない理由を誰かに教えてもらえますか?

ありがとうございました

_レネ

ああ、私が今気付いたのは、Linqが2つの追加クエリを実行していることです(2番目のテーブルで穴が開いているすべてのエントリに対して:

そして、両方の値がオブジェクトのリストとして返されるDTOにマージされているようです

編集:わかりました、これは機能しましたが、ではありませんでした。

ただし、.Any「ソリューション」が機能しない理由を知ることは非常に素晴らしいことです。

0 投票する
1 に答える
1334 参照

hibernate - LazyInitializationException が原因で @Any 関連エンティティを取得できません

誰かが@Any関係に対処する方法を教えてくれますか?

InteractionParticipate私は、ある種のメッセージング相互作用に参加したいすべての人が実装するインターフェースを持っています。InteractionMessageメッセージは、送信機と受信機を持つで表されます。InteractionParticipateどのエンティティ実装がメッセージの受信者 (または送信者) になるかわからないため、@Anyリレーションシップを使用する必要があります。

私はこれを読んでインスピレーションを得て、次のInteractionMessageように書きました。

データベースは適切に作成されており、エンティティが正しく保存されていることがわかります。InteractionMessageしかし、データベースから取得しようとすると

メソッドが「org.hibernate.LazyInitializationException」例外をスローしたため、どちらreceiverも取得できないことに直面しています。評価できません... Vacancy_$$_javassist_49.toString()。(空席クラスは実施中です。)transmitterInteractionParticipate

@LazyToOne私はとでも遊んでみまし@LazyCollectionたが、失敗しました。

それを理解するのを手伝ってください。前もって感謝します!

0 投票する
1 に答える
244 参照

nspredicate - NSPredicate: ANY の後に AND 条件を追加できますか?

上記のようなものを NSPredicate に書きたいのですが、フォーマット文字列を解析できません。ANYの後にどういうわけか条件を複合することは可能ですか? サブクエリを使用する必要がありますか?

0 投票する
2 に答える
3677 参照

java - jaxbを使用して外部xsdで定義されたxml要素を非整列化します

jaxb を使用 して、この xsd定義で XML ファイルをアンマーシャルしたいと考えています。

Eclipse の右クリック、jaxb クラスの生成などを使用して Java クラスを生成しました。XML ファイルのアンマーシャリングに問題はありません。

ここに画像の説明を入力

問題は、MetadataType をマーシャリング (マップ?) する方法がわからないことです。以下は、metadataType と生成されたクラスの xsd 定義です。

このタイプの生成されたクラスは次のとおりです。

の外部 xsd はこちら

整列化されていない XML ドキュメントは、次のように生成します。 非整列化 XML データ

アップデート:

また、外部xsdからクラスを生成しました:

OaiDcType.java ElementType.java

これらのクラスには、MetadataType オブジェクトのデータが含まれている必要があります。

自分の OaiDcType オブジェクトに変換したいのですが、これを行う正しい/最良の方法はどれですか?